November 9, 2023 – The Midland Board of Review will consider poverty exemption applications and any clerical errors or mutual mistakes of fact during a meeting scheduled for Tuesday, December 12, 2023, from 9 – 10 a.m. at Midland City Hall.
The passage of Public Act 74 of 1995 gives authority to local Boards of Review to consider 2023 poverty exemption applications that were not previously considered at the March or July 2023 Board of Review sessions.
Poverty exemption is determined based on income and asset levels. Qualified applicants may be granted a percentage exemption from the payment of property taxes based on income and asset information provided to the City Assessor’s Office. Poverty exemption will be considered for candidates who complete an application and provide a copy of their W2 form or other proof of income to the Assessor’s Office by 5 p.m. on Friday, December 8, 2023.
